Caspian Ecosystem Conference Opens in Awaza

The scientific-practical forum "Protection of the Caspian Sea Ecosystem: Regional Cooperation and Sustainable Development" has commenced in the Awaza National Tourist Zone. Dedicated to Caspian Sea Day, the event brings together environmental experts, researchers, and representatives of international organizations. 

Hosted at the Berkarar Hotel, the opening ceremony featured Foreign Minister Rashid Meredov reading an official address from President Serdar Berdimuhamedov to the participants.

















US Scientists Develop Drug That Mimics Exercise Effects

American researchers have initiated trials for a new pharmaceutical compound designated as ENV-308, designed to replicate the physiological effects of intensive physical training. Formulated in tablet form, the medication aims to trigger the body's metabolic responses similar to those experienced during exercise.

Scientists at Enveda utilized the Lac-Phe molecule as the core component for this development. Naturally produced by the body during vigorous exertion, this molecule transmits signals to the brain that suppress appetite and signal satiety.

Preclinical trials conducted on animal models demonstrated significant positive results. The tablets effectively reduced hunger levels and facilitated weight loss while entirely preserving existing muscle mass.

Researchers have successfully completed the first phase of clinical trials, confirming the safety of the drug for human use. Future studies will focus on evaluating the compound's impact on metabolism and exploring its potential combination with established therapeutics such as Ozempic.
